Yeah your story is very similar to mine this season. I was hunting a clear cut with a Gun and my huntin buddy was hunting about 200 Yards away. Well i heard him shoot and since i wasnt seeing any thing i had gotten down to go help him track his deer. Well we find it in no time and get it drug to the edge of the woods, well him and myself are walking up to the hunting shed to get the 4-wheeler and we look out into the feild about 300-400 yards away and see this MONSTER Buck out in the feild, he stare's at us and then goes into the woods, well i grab my gun and run back to the clear cut where i thought he was going to come out, well sure enough i guess he saw me and came running into the feild well it was like a 80-90 yard standing shot. I Hit him right under the spin but not low enough for the Vitals. We let him lay for about 3 hours and we found small specks of blood for like 50 yards and then for about 100 yards, it looked like someone was pouring blood out of a gallon jug, then he jumped the ditch and it went back to small specks for about 500-600 yards and then we lost blood..I trailed for 3 days and what seemed like miles..with no Luck..it sucks

Im sick still about it, it was one of the biggest bucks i have ever had the oppertunity to shoot and he got away. I have a Feeling that he is still alive, but i dont know to be honest. But you have to keep hunting i guess..just thought i would share.
